Are you a versatile designer with experience in motion graphics, web animation, and brand storytelling? Our team is seeking a talented freelance Graphic & Motion Designer for ongoing, ad hoc projects, primarily supporting our client’s brand and content initiatives.

Role Overview: You’ll play a key role in elevating our client’s visual presence across website, portfolio, blog, and social media channels. Working closely with a third-party developer and in-house designers, you’ll create memorable static and animated graphics that showcase their brand identity while maintaining visual continuity across all touchpoints.

Key Responsibilities:

Design and build custom web animations (primarily using GSAP), supporting interactive portfolio/work pages and engaging storytelling.
Develop thumbnail graphics for portfolio pieces; create supporting static and animated assets that reveal project stories using dynamic effects.
Ensure brand consistency across all graphics, integrating client brands where needed while maintaining brand standards.
Collaborate and communicate proactively with development partners and design team; quickly understand project needs and propose solutions.
Refine blog layouts (especially side-by-side post alignment) and create blog thumbnails (animated or static) in company palette, including square and landscape versions.
Produce and optimize graphics/animations for social media (LinkedIn, Instagram); adapt versions as needed for different channel requirements (e.g., headline baked into LinkedIn graphics).
Potential to support client projects as pipeline/workload evolves.
